Sub Terrae (2017)

Sub Terrae (2017) poster

The camera leads us through a maze of cemeteries surrounded by vultures, and the trek ends with a view of a garbage dump. Sub Terrae poetically echoes with showing us such a terrifying terror: dystopian imagery of the foreseeable future, which is being seen from the current death chamber where the people of the past buried, signifying the contemporary global crisis in the present.

Director: Nayra Sanz Fuentes
Genre: Documentary
Runtime: 8 min
Release Date:
Country: Spain
Language: No Language
Original Language: es
